Introduction

Anchors will enable you to redirect users to different sections and modals of your loyalty page, making navigation smoother and more intuitive.

By integrating these links, you can not only improve the user experience, but also facilitate access to important information and effectively promote the different sections of the loyalty and sponsorship program. What's more, using these anchors will optimize your communications and maximize customer engagement.

Section anchors

To link to a section of your loyalty program, you can use the following anchors. Then simply add #mission (or another corresponding anchor) after the URL of your loyalty page.

  • Missions section : store-urlloyalty#missions

  • Rewards section : store-urlloyalty#rewards

  • Referral section : store-urlloyalty#referral

  • VIP tiers section : store-urlloyalty#vip-program

  • Product test section : store-urlloyalty#giftings

💡 For example, to access the Referral section of the Si Si La Paillette loyalty page, use https://sisilapaillette.fr/pages/communaute#referral


Modal anchors

Modal anchors work in the same way, allowing you to redirect to the details of a mission, a reward, the rewards obtained or a product test.

  • Mission details : store-urlloyalty#mission-ID

  • Rewards details : store-urlloyalty#reward-ID

  • User reward details : store-urlloyalty#myrewards

  • Product test details : store-urlloyalty#gifting-ID

📝 Important: Modal anchors only work when the user is logged in, otherwise they will be returned to the basic loyalty page.

To use these anchors, you'll need the specific id for each element. Here's how to do it:

  1. Go to the desired tab.

  2. Retrieve the mission number from the url

  3. Add it to your modal

💡 For example, here the modal to access this mission would be

store-urlloyalty#mission-6919
